The Pran Pratishtha ceremony at Ayodhya got over a few hours back and it was indeed a lavish affair. With pujas and bhajans resonating Rambhoomi, Ramlalla finally arrived and the 'pran pratishtha' ceremony was fulfilled. To witness this, notable people from all over the country arrived in Ayodhya, garbed in ethnic outfits. From celebrities like Alia Bhatt, Amitabh Bachchan, Ram Charan and others to business tycoons Ambanis and Birlas and sportspersons- Ayodhya was enraptured in the worship of Ramlalla. 

Apart from them, notable singers Sonu Nigam, Shankar Mahadevan and Anuradha Paudwal sang bhajans ahead of the ceremony. PM Modi was the main 'yajman' of the puja, who after performing the rituals, greeted all the guests with folded hands and also showerd flowers on the workers. Snippets from the ceremony are doing the rounds on the internet and the nation also participated in the entire event through a live telecast. 

Once the ceremony got over, PM Modi addressed the audience after which the guests began to depart. Celebrities from the Indian Film Industry shared their experience at the 'pran pratishtha' ceremony with news agency ANI.

Actor Ram Charan said, "...Fantastic, it was so beautiful. Once in a lifetime. It's an honour for everybody to witness this, to be born in our India and witness this. This is truly a blessing."

In addition, Vivek Oberoi said, "Lord Ram got me emotional. His (Ram Lalla) form is beautiful. The sculpting is so good. I feel that the Lord Ram actually came within the sculpture...I was very emotional and I sought blessings for everyone in the family..."

Actor-singer Ayushmann Khurrana also shared how he felt after attending the ceremony and said, "It is a historic moment, thank you so much for inviting me here. Everybody should visit this place, it's beautiful."

Singer Anup Jalota also expressed his views saying, "... The heart feels happy... I have been singing bhajans for the last 63 years, and now I will sing even more.", while Jubin Nautiyal said, "I could see such energy, such self-confidence and so much love for Lord Ram. My mind is at peace, soul satisfied..."

Telugu star Chiranjeevi said, "It's a wonderful experience. Day made for the people of entire India."

To this, Jackie Shroff also added, "I have received the blessing...I feel great that I was called. Whenever I was given the role of an inspector, my name was 'Ram'..."

After the 'pran pratishtha', Ayodhya is celebrating 'Deepotsav' near Sarayu River. The city is illuminated with lights and diyas and an atmosphere of joy and celebration is there all over.
